Abstract
Results are reported from a search for the lepton flavor violating decay tau -> 3 mu in proton-proton collisions at root s = 13 TeV. The data sample corresponds to an integrated luminosity of 33.2 fb(-1) recorded by the CMS experiment at the LHC in 2016. The search exploits tau leptons produced in both W boson and heavy-flavor hadron decays. No significant excess above the expected background is observed. An upper limit on the branching fraction B(tau -> 3 mu) of 8.0 x 10(-8) at 90% confidence level is obtained, with an expected upper limit of 6.9 x 10(-8).
